The proposal of the archaeological inventory as a tool methodology for the registration, planning and protection of archaeological entities has the objective of contributing to improve the management of the heritage in Bolivia. The archaeological inventory can be integrated into culture plans or territorial planning and carried out in
different territorial levels: communities, cantons, municipalities, provinces and integrate into higher political-administrative levels such as departments and the state. Other related instruments are the standards for the registration of archaeological entities in Bolivia, with which it is expected to contribute to the standardization of criteria for the recording of data from archaeological surveys.
